Hello again, everyone. I've searched this lovely website and all the guides but did not stumble upon the answer to this question.

Fiance' is arriving in 10 days and I am putting the final red tape requirements together for the I-485 adjustment of status. It appears a police report is required however she gave the origional to the US Embassy folks with the fiance' visa application many months ago.

Does anyone happen to know if that report is inside the mysterious 'packet' she was given by the embassy? If so, will it be good enough even though it was done in March? What all is in the mysterious packet? Are there any documents that shall be needed for the I-485?

Getting a police report in Finland is a rather involved process and time grows short.

No

Wont be needing another police report unless their is something in their that might need explanation.

The package will contain her complete file from the consulate. The only thing that she will need is a copy of her vaccination supplement to transcribe here with a civil surgeon. If possible get a copy of the full medical although in most cases this is not necessary but nice to have anyway. The paper files sometimes have a way of disappearing once they hit US soil.

Do you suppose that vaccination suppliment is in the packet, too? I don't think she made copies of the medical exam, either. Will the customs dude take the whole thing from her at the airport?

Yep immigration at the POE will keep the entire package. If possible see if you can get a hold of your vaccination supplement from the Doctor who originally did it over seas as you wont be able to get a copy from the POE. If she has vaccination records other than the supplement that will work too... otherwise it will mean redoing the MMR, TD and varicella again or a titre test.

You do not need a Police report to do AOS.... you will need a copy of her vaccination history so that you can take that to a civil surgeon and get the I-693a (vaccination Suppliment) completed and sealed in an envelope... you include that with your AOS packet...
